Given Input Data is 657, 136, 590, 936
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 657 is 3 x 3 x 73
Prime Factorization of 136 is 2 x 2 x 2 x 17
Prime Factorization of 590 is 2 x 5 x 59
Prime Factorization of 936 is 2 x 2 x 2 x 3 x 3 x 13
The above numbers do not have any common prime factor. So GCD is 1
